What Is AI Mannequin Product Photography Generator?

An AI mannequin product photography generator creates mannequin/ghost/try-on-style e-commerce imagery from your uploaded product assets (and sometimes prompts or templates), reducing the need for physical shoots. It’s commonly used to generate consistent studio-like visuals for storefronts and catalogs, such as ghost mannequin images, flat-lays, or on-model looks. In practice, tools like RAWSHOT AI focus on click-driven, studio-variable control for fashion-grade outputs, while Ghost Mannequin emphasizes a simpler upload-and-generate ghost mannequin workflow. Nightjar and Photostudio.io target rapid creation of e-commerce-ready mannequin-style shots with minimal studio effort.

  • Validate realism for your specific product types

    Product geometry and surface behavior can make or break results—especially for reflective, textured, or complex items. Tools like Photostudio.io and Luminify warn that photoreal accuracy/quality can vary depending on material/shape and input quality. For high-stakes product shots, test quickly with a few representative SKUs in SnapPack or MagicShoot to confirm your expected realism.

  • Overlooking input-quality sensitivity for complex or reflective products

    Several tools warn that realism and consistency vary with input image quality and product complexity (e.g., Luminify, Photostudio.io, Ghost Mannequin, Photta). Run a small SKU test first—especially for reflective, textured, or multi-part items—before scaling spend.
